Overall I was impressed with the Storme, having been a Safari basher all my life. Sales rep claims the Storme will give 13kmpl, of course I asked the all important “ kitna deti hai” question.Delhi evenings have cooled down and the AC on no.2 blower felt very cold and I had to turn it down to 1 towards the end of the drive.At this point the sales rep wasn’t too happy with me checking for body roll by pulling F1 style tyre heating moves 110 kmph was achieved in 4th gear down Aurangzeb road with ease and the car felt stable and grounded.The Storme accelerates well for its size and in 3rd at about 2800-3000 RPM has a solid torquey feel, similar to what I get in my 2.6 crde scorpio.Gear shifts are a bit clicky and not as smooth as the Scorpio, especially in the lower gears (1,2).



Interiors are much improved over the previous DICOR, though I wish they had changed the instrument cluster which looks very dated for a “New” safari.I like what TML has done with the subtle changes to the front headlamps, grill and the rear end looks understated and classy with just that hint of Landrover.Anyway paperwork done and we were ready to roll and here are my thoughts after a 20km TD around Central & South Delhi – What I found really odd was from a marketing/positioning outlook the Aria was literally hidden at the back end of the showroom.
